- PDC interrupt controller
- Qualcomm Technologies Inc. SoCs based on the RPM Hardened architecture have a
- Power Domain Controller (PDC) that is on always-on domain. In addition to
- providing power control for the power domains, the hardware also has an
- interrupt controller that can be used to help detect edge low interrupts as
- well detect interrupts when the GIC is non-operational.
- GIC is parent interrupt controller at the highest level. Platform interrupt
- controller PDC is next in hierarchy, followed by others. Drivers requiring
- wakeup capabilities of their device interrupts routed through the PDC, must
- specify PDC as their interrupt controller and request the PDC port associated
- with the GIC interrupt. See example below.
- Properties:
- - compatible:
- Usage: required
- Value type: <string>
- Definition: Should contain "qcom,<soc>-pdc"
- - "qcom,sdm845-pdc": For SDM845
- - reg:
- Usage: required
- Value type: <prop-encoded-array>
- Definition: Specifies the base physical address for PDC hardware.
- - interrupt-cells:
- Usage: required
- Value type: <u32>
- Definition: Specifies the number of cells needed to encode an interrupt
- source.
- Must be 2.
- The first element of the tuple is the PDC pin for the
- interrupt.
- The second element is the trigger type.
- - interrupt-controller:
- Usage: required
- Value type: <bool>
- Definition: Identifies the node as an interrupt controller.
- - qcom,pdc-ranges:
- Usage: required
- Value type: <u32 array>
- Definition: Specifies the PDC pin offset and the number of PDC ports.
- The tuples indicates the valid mapping of valid PDC ports
- and their hwirq mapping.
- The first element of the tuple is the starting PDC port.
- The second element is the GIC hwirq number for the PDC port.
- The third element is the number of interrupts in sequence.
- Example:
- pdc: interrupt-controller@b220000 {
- compatible = "qcom,sdm845-pdc";
- reg = <0xb220000 0x30000>;
- qcom,pdc-ranges = <0 512 94>, <94 641 15>, <115 662 7>;
- #interrupt-cells = <2>;
- interrupt-parent = <&intc>;
- interrupt-controller;
- };
- DT binding of a device that wants to use the GIC SPI 514 as a wakeup
- interrupt, must do -
- wake-device {
- interrupts-extended = <&pdc 2 IRQ_TYPE_LEVEL_HIGH>;
- };
- In this case interrupt 514 would be mapped to port 2 on the PDC as defined by
- the qcom,pdc-ranges property.
